About me:
I am on staff at Vintage Faith Church in Santa Cruz, CA Vintage Faith Church is a new church launched in 2004 and we are trying to make sense of what it means to be both a Christian and a church community in the world today. There are so many negative impressions people have about the church and Christianity and I hope we can be different so more people hear and understand the teachings of Jesus and what it means to follow Him..... the church web site is.............................. www.vintagechurch.org
Who I'd like to meet:
Others who are interested in Rockabilly and comic art....... those interested in Jesus and Christian spirituality without getting into the trapping of organized religion. Those who have questions or wonderings about Christianity, but aren't part of a church because of the negative stereotypes of Christianity.
